- 博客(4)
- 收藏
- 关注
原创 JSON.stringify和parse方法
💡 开发中,如果怕影响原数据,我们常深拷贝出一份数据做任意操作JSON.parse(JSON.stringify(obj))我们一般用来深拷贝,其过程就是利用JSON.stringify 将js对象序列化(JSON字符串),再使用JSON.parse来反序列化(还原)js对象。💡 本地存储的时候只能是存储基本数据类型,数组和对象等类型存入的话会是[object,object],所以存数组或对象类型时,我们就可以想把数组或对象转为JSON字符串形式,就可以了。💡 解析JSON字符串为js对象。
2023-08-09 10:12:51 179
原创 JS扩展运算符(...)
💡 扩展运算符(...)是ES6的语法,用于取出参数对象的所有可遍历属性,然后拷贝到当前对象之中。自定义的属性在拓展运算符后面,则拓展运算符对象内部同名的属性将被覆盖掉。Int类型、Boolen类型、undefined、null。自定义的属性在拓展运算度前面,则变成设置新对象默认属性值。
2023-08-09 10:01:25 103
原创 JS对象取值如何避免报错:Uncaught TypeError: Cannot read properties of undefined (reading ‘XXX‘)
1.prop in obj2.obj.hasOwnProperty(prop)
2023-08-03 13:53:38 491
原创 mysql出现“ You can't specify target table '表名' for update in FROM clause”解决方法
You can't specify target table '表名' for update in FROM clause翻译为:不能先select出同一表中的某些值,再update这个表(在同一语句中) 实例:表:result表student 表:grade要求:给大一成绩不合格的分数加5分 思路:第一步:查询出大一成绩不合格的成绩集合...
2018-09-04 22:36:23 127466 13
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人